During the 2013 State of the Union address, President Obama stated that every day we must ask ourselves: How do we attract more jobs to our shore? And how do we make sure that the hard work leads to a decent living? Well, this week the House considered and passed H.R. 3, the Northern Route Approval Act, legislation approving the Keystone XL pipeline. Despite estimates showing thousands of new jobs resulting from the project, the administration has delayed approval. Despite the Democrat- led Senate passing an amendment recommending its approval, the administration has delayed approval. Despite an environmental review process that has been more rigorous than similar, previously approved projects, the administration has delayed approval. Despite two-thirds of Americans favoring its approval, this administration has delayed approval. It's time for the President to move from asking the jobs question to answering it. He can do so by ending the bureaucratic delays blocking approval of Keystone XL and moving forward with this vital project that will bring thousands of high-paying jobs to America's shore. ____________________
